titleOfInvention | P8 modulation to control hypertension |
abstract | The instant invention features several methods for treating hypertension. One such method features treating hypertension by a method including the step of administering to a patient, or a subject in need of such a treatment, an agonist, or an antagonist, of internalization of AT1 receptor after the AT1 receptor has bound angiotensin II. The instant invention also features a method for modulating the activity of an AT1 receptor by contacting the AT1 receptor with p8, a fragment of p8, or a functional derivative of p8. In particular embodiments, the AT1 receptor is contacted by a compound that modulates the interaction between the AT1 receptor and p8. In other particular embodiments, the contact between the AT1 receptor with p8, a fragment of p8, or a functional derivative of p8 occurs intracellularly. |
